What is Paint Correction?
Paint correction is the process of removing a micro-layer of clear coat from the surface, which in turn, removes light scratches and swirl marks. Paint correction not only makes your car’s finish look like new again, it can actually make it look better than when it was new.
Before starting a paint correction process, the finish of your vehicle must be thoroughly cleaned and free of any contaminants. This is achieved by first washing the vehicle and then “claying” with a clay bar. A clay bar is a malleable manufactured resin compound used to remove stubborn contaminants on a vehicle’s painted finish. The next step it to use different abrasive compounds to remove the imperfections in the paint. The final stage of correction is polishing, which gives your paint a mirror finish. After the final polishing, any remaining polish is removed by buffing with a microfiber cloth.
After paint correction, a professional-grade ceramic coating should be applied to the paint for the most durable and long lasting protection.
